Output 65386cc37c80e30b04f262bdc4fc0bb632a032dc1d6a12b265db88dd389e6f55:2

value
159221
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04192c91e488a928740ecb2095321a3122f15190 OP_EQUAL
address
324gnSNenTSuBuzPpaqfA51Xhb9CX3h13N
transaction
65386cc37c80e30b04f262bdc4fc0bb632a032dc1d6a12b265db88dd389e6f55
spent
true